When streaming modern high-definition videos or playing downloaded movies on your Android device, you might notice that the video plays flawlessly, but the track remains completely silent. MX Player will show a pop-up error stating that the particular audio format (usually , AC3 , DTS , MLP , or TrueHD ) is unsupported. 1.49.0 Armv7 Neon Codec For Mx Player
| Problem | Likely Cause | Fix | |---------|--------------|------| | “Wrong architecture” | Device is ARM64, not ARMv7 | Get ARMv8 NEON codec instead | | Codec won’t load | Version mismatch | Codec version must match 1.49.0 | | Still no sound | HW+ decoder | Switch to HW or SW decoder temporarily | | App crashes | Corrupt codec ZIP | Re-download from trusted source |

: NEON is an advanced Single Instruction Multiple Data (SIMD) architecture extension developed by ARM. It accelerates multimedia processing, such as video and audio decoding, by processing multiple data streams simultaneously.

: This appears when your MX Player app version (e.g., 1.87.0) doesn't match the downloaded codec version (e.g., 1.49.0). The solution is not to rename the file , as that will cause a "corrupted files" error. You must find a codec that matches your MX Player's required version. Check the GitHub release page for the version your player asks for (e.g., 1.87.0, 1.90.1).
